Kidneys couldn't work without the urinary tract because ____ couldn't leave the body

Health
2 answers:
sveta [45]3 years ago
8 0
Waste/toxins would not be able to leave the body. The kidneys filter out the waste and eliminate it through the urinary tract.

A client who had intracavity radiation treatment for cervical cancer 1 month earlier reports small amounts of vaginal bleeding.
iren [92.7K]

Answer:

Normal Finding

Explanation:

In order to know more about the answer, it's best to learn what "intracavity radiation treatment" is.

Intracavity- This means occurring within a body cavity. This is commonly associated with cancer.

Intracavity radiation treatment- This is a type of radiation therapy that uses radioactive materials. This materials are placed inside <em>seeds, wires, needs and catheters,</em> which are inserted into the body cavity.

Radiation therapy- This is a type of cancer treatment that uses a high amount of radiation in order to kill the cancer cells. This can also be used in observation of body organs. In this case, the amount used is only small.

When it comes to cancer treatment, radiation therapy has a lot of side effects such as <em>fatigue, skin problems, dry mouth, nausea, hair loss, etc.</em>

The client above talks about small amounts of vaginal bleeding. This is a clue that the treatment was done inside the woman's reproductive organ. Oftentimes,<em> intracavity radiation is common in treating cervical cancer.  </em>The blood vessels are very sensitive that's why they bleed.

Small amount of bleeding is okay. Thus, the answer above is "Normal Finding."

Normal Finding- The outcome is normal for a particular situation. So, there's no need to worry.
